Dwayne Johnson aka The Rock has always remained humble regardless of the fame he earned. He proved this during The People’s Choice Awards 2021. Johnson was voted The Best Male Actor as per The People’s Choice. When he accepted his award, he explained why the connection to his audience means more than the award.

“I’m a lucky and grateful man right now. I’ll tell you why. When you strip this [award] away, it really comes down to the connection I have with the people. The connection I have with you guys. So, it’s not lost on me. I want to thank you guys so so much for the votes.”

Keeping that aside, he revealed that his young daughters are beginning to understand how famous their father is, and how famous they are. Hence, it is extremely important for him to make them understand what being famous means.

“Thank you to my little baby girls, Jasmine and Tiana, who are home right now. They are watching. They’re just trying to figure out what being famous means. And, I’m gonna tell them now cause they’re watching. As I always tell them, the most important thing about being famous is to be kind.”

The fact that he is teaching this to his daughters from an early age is evidence that he strongly believes in these values. Dwayne Johnson never fails to impress the fans!

Dwayne Johnson revealed a future story for Black Adam in Hollywood

During a conversation with Total Film, Johnson spoke about his upcoming movie, Black Adam. Now, this is the first time Johnson will be seen in a superhero avatar. That being said, Johnson revealed that a bigger story may be in the works for Black Adam.

“So to me, there’s a battle that’s going to go down one day, between Black Adam and Superman. I don’t know who that Superman is going to be, and I don’t know who’s going to play him. That’s OK. I don’t need to know right now. But I’m confident in knowing that [laughs]. And that’s based out of what fans want. We worked backwards from there.” H/t GamesRadar
